Per our pinning policy, all transitive packages must resolve to the hashes recorded in the lockfile, but the vendored copy of quillparse drifted to an unpinned patch release, and its artifact signature no longer matched. We've rolled back to the pinned revision and confirmed the checksum chain is intact. For the weekly sync: please review the exception request from the Tideway team. Verification should use the current signing key, reproduced below.

deploy key for kagup-bawig: bky9_ZMq28eTw9

# Env Vars — Validato Plugin System

The Validato plugin loader reads `VLD_PLUGIN_DIR` for discovery and `VLD_STRICT_MODE` to reject unsigned validators. Plugins registered by the Marnick team run sandboxed; others run in-process. For the weekly sync: plugin registry auth changed this sprint, so each dev env must now set the registry credential. Add the following line to your local env file:

vault entry, fadup-tagag: RELAY_SECRET8=2fd92179

## Configuration — Renderhive Transcoding Farm

Each Renderhive worker node reads its config from `/etc/renderhive/.env`. Set `FARM_REGION`, `MAX_CONCURRENT_JOBS`, and `OUTPUT_BUCKET` before first boot; changes require a worker restart. Preset profiles live in `PRESET_PATH` and are synced hourly. Workers authenticate to the Hivequeue dispatcher with a node credential, without which they sit idle. Add that credential to the env file on the line below:

sealed setting: LEDGER_TOKEN20=6148d35bbb480b0ab79e

Heads up: if the Lintrock baseline file in the Quarrow repo drifts from main, CI fails with a "stale baseline" error even when the code is fine. Quick fix is to regenerate the baseline on a clean checkout and re-push. If a customer build is blocked, confirm the failing run matches the token below before escalating.

build token for yadug-yagag: htk21_c863c33eb8b82c0c9c152